What is Penta Helix innovation model?
The ‘Penta-Helix Model’ is based on five stakeholder types: businesses, public administration, local residents, the knowledge sector and capital. Academicians are knowledge resources. They have concepts, theories in developing business to gain sustainable competitive advantage.
What is quadruple helix model?
Abstract. The Quadruple Helix Model of innovation recognizes four major actors in the innovation system: science, policy, industry, and society. In keeping with this model, more and more governments are prioritizing greater public involvement in innovation processes.
What is quintuple helix model?
The Quintuple Helix is a model which grasps and specializes on the sum of the social (societal) interactions and the academic exchanges in a state (nation-state) in order to promote and visualize a cooperation system of knowledge, know-how, and innovation for more sustainable development (see Carayannis and Campbell [ …
What is Penta Helix?
Penta Helix (as shown in Figure 1) is a socio-economic development model that drives a knowledge economy to pursue innovation and entrepreneurship through collaboration and beneficial partnership among the academe, government, industry, NGOs and civic sectors of the society, and the social entrepreneurs (REPEC, 2012).
Which of the following are part of the Triple Helix framework?
The triple helix model of innovation refers to a set of interactions between academia (the university), industry and government, to foster economic and social development, as described in concepts such as the knowledge economy and knowledge society.

What is Triple Helix collaboration?
The Triple-Helix model implies the development of a trilateral network of organizational links between university, government and industry in which university (and similar research and educational institutions) should be regarded as the main source where knowledge is being generated and from which it is being spread.
Is Triple Helix a secondary structure?
The triple-helix is a unique secondary structural motif found primarily within the collagens. In collagen, it is a homo- or hetero-tripeptide with a repeating primary sequence of (Gly-X-Y)n, displaying characteristic peptide backbone dihedral angles.

What is triple helical structure of collagen?
The collagen triple helix or type-2 helix is the primary secondary structure of various types of fibrous collagen, including type I collagen. It consists of a triple helix made of the repetitious amino acid sequence glycine-X-Y, where X and Y are frequently proline or hydroxyproline.

What is a triple helix structure?
General structure . A triple helix is named such because it is made up of three separate helices . Each of these helices shares the same axis, but they do not take up the same space because each helix is translated angularly around the axis.
What is the double helix model of DNA?
Double Helix DNA Model. Each nucleotide base in the DNA strand will cross-link (via hydrogen bonds) with a nucleotide base in a second strand of DNA forming a structure that resembles a ladder. These bases cross-link in a very specific order: A will only link with T (and vice-versa), and C will only link with G (and vice-versa).
